Abstract :
The Internet of Things (IoT) aims to integrate the digital world of the Internet with our encompassing physical world. However, existing IoT lacks to provide considerate services, meaning that sensors dynamically "collaborate" to provide context-aware federated sensor data. This paper reports our on-going work developing a sensor service federation and provisioning infrastructure. A novel approach has been presented to build social sensor networks to record and study historical interaction patterns among sensors. A case study is reported to leverage in-memory database to monitor and manage real-time sensor service provisioning. A two-way publish/subscribe pattern on top of a message bus is established to assure scalability of sensor service communication. Workflow provenance is carried by a dynamic virtual device concept that we have introduced.
